/// <summary> /// Gets all attributes for a given Type. /// </summary> /// <typeparam name="TAttribute">The type of the attribute.</typeparam> /// <param name="type">The type.</param> /// <param name="property">The property.</param> /// <param name="predicate">The predicate.</param> /// <returns>Returns a collection of Attributes</returns> public static IEnumerable <TAttribute> GetAttributes <TAttribute>(Type type, PropertyInfo property = null, Func <Attribute, bool> predicate = null) where TAttribute : Attribute { CachedTypeData cacheType = ReflectedCache.TypePropertyCache.GetOrAdd(type, new CachedTypeData(type)); return(cacheType.GetAttributes <TAttribute>(property, predicate)); }
/// <summary> /// Gets the properties for the provided Type. /// </summary> /// <param name="type">The type.</param> /// <param name="predicate">The predicate.</param> /// <returns>Returns a collection of PropertyInfo types</returns> public static IEnumerable <PropertyInfo> GetPropertiesForType(Type type, Func <PropertyInfo, bool> predicate = null) { CachedTypeData cacheType = ReflectedCache.TypePropertyCache.GetOrAdd(type, new CachedTypeData(type)); return(predicate == null ? cacheType.GetProperties() : cacheType.GetProperties(predicate)); }
/// <summary> /// Gets the type of the attributes for. /// </summary> /// <typeparam name="TAttribute">The type of the attribute.</typeparam> /// <typeparam name="TType">The type of the type.</typeparam> /// <param name="type">The type.</param> /// <param name="property">The property.</param> /// <param name="predicate">The predicate.</param> /// <returns>Returns a collection of Attributes</returns> public static IEnumerable <TAttribute> GetAttributes <TAttribute, TType>(TType type, PropertyInfo property = null, Func <TAttribute, bool> predicate = null) where TAttribute : Attribute where TType : class { Type desiredType = type == null ? typeof(TType) : type.GetType(); CachedTypeData cacheType = ReflectedCache.TypePropertyCache.GetOrAdd(desiredType, new CachedTypeData(desiredType)); return(cacheType.GetAttributes <TAttribute>(property, predicate)); }
/// <summary> /// Adds the type. /// </summary> /// <param name="type">The type.</param> public static void AddType(Type type) { CachedTypeData cacheType; ReflectedCache.TypePropertyCache.TryGetValue(type, out cacheType); if (cacheType != null) { return; } cacheType = new CachedTypeData(type); ReflectedCache.TypePropertyCache.TryAdd(type, cacheType); }
/// <summary> /// Gets the type. /// </summary> /// <param name="item">The item.</param> /// <typeparam name="T">The Type to fetch from cache</typeparam> /// <returns>Returns a cached Type</returns> public static Type GetType <T>(T item) where T : class { CachedTypeData cacheType; Type itemType = item.GetType(); ReflectedCache.TypePropertyCache.TryGetValue(itemType, out cacheType); if (cacheType != null) { return(cacheType.Type); } cacheType = new CachedTypeData(itemType); ReflectedCache.TypePropertyCache.TryAdd(itemType, cacheType); return(cacheType.Type); }
/// <summary> /// Gets the property. /// </summary> /// <param name="type">The type.</param> /// <param name="predicate">The predicate.</param> /// <returns>Returns a PropertyInfo</returns> public static PropertyInfo GetProperty(Type type, Func <PropertyInfo, bool> predicate) { CachedTypeData cacheType = ReflectedCache.TypePropertyCache.GetOrAdd(type, new CachedTypeData(type)); return(cacheType.GetProperty(predicate)); }
/// <summary> /// Gets the single attribute for Type. /// </summary> /// <param name="type">The type.</param> /// <param name="property">The property.</param> /// <param name="predicate">The predicate.</param> /// <returns>Returns an Attribute</returns> public static Attribute GetAttribute(Type type, PropertyInfo property = null, Func <Attribute, bool> predicate = null) { CachedTypeData cacheType = ReflectedCache.TypePropertyCache.GetOrAdd(type, new CachedTypeData(type)); return(cacheType.GetAttribute(property, predicate)); }
